Family Support Worker

 

My name is Mrs Faye Jarrams and I am the Family Support Worker here at Little Hill.  

I am a parent of two children aged six and fifteen years and I know that parenting can be challenging. I also know, that at times, life can be tough. However, I don’t want anyone to feel that they have to manage things all on their own.  So, if you have any worries or concerns about your child’s behaviour, education or wellbeing or if you are currently experiencing life challenges, come and talk to me and I can help you and your child get the support you need.  

 

My role: 

I am a listening ear and someone to talk to. 

I will respond to your individual needs. 

I can support, advise, signpost and refer you to other services with your consent. 

I am friendly, respectful, non-judgemental and my support is confidential. 

 

I can offer you/your child: 
General parenting advice  
Support for emotional well-being when you are experiencing anxiety, bereavement, parental separation, family conflict or friendship issues. 
Support with school attendance 
Assistance with financial or housing worries 
Help with child development concerns 
Support to arrange meetings and accompanying you  
Help with form filling and applications
